Brandon Silent

Brandon Silent (born 22 January 1973) is a South African former footballer who played at both professional and international levels as a right-sided midfielder and fullback.

Career

Silent played club football for Orlando Pirates, scoring 22 goals in 270 appearances.[2]

Silent also earned five caps for the South African national side between 1997 and 1998. He played for South Africa at the 1998 African Cup of Nations finals.[3]

After he retired from playing in 2003, Silent became a football coach. He has worked as an assistant at FC AK.[2]
